VMware打开虚拟机无响应解决指南6
vmware打开虚拟机没反应6

首页 2025-02-17 07:52:26



解决VMware打开虚拟机无反应问题的终极指南 在使用VMware虚拟机软件时,偶尔会遇到虚拟机无法启动、打开无反应的情况,尤其是错误代码“6”出现时,这无疑会给用户带来极大的困扰

    无论是开发者、测试人员还是普通用户,虚拟机的稳定运行都是至关重要的

    本文将深入探讨“VMware打开虚拟机没反应6”这一问题的根源,并提供一系列经过验证的解决方案,帮助您迅速恢复虚拟机的正常运行

     一、问题背景与现象描述 VMware是一款广泛使用的虚拟化软件,它允许用户在一台物理机上运行多个操作系统实例

    然而,当用户尝试启动某个虚拟机时,可能会遇到虚拟机界面无响应、启动失败的情况,并且在VMware Workstation或Fusion的日志文件中出现错误代码“6”

    这一错误通常伴随着以下现象: 1.虚拟机窗口显示为空白或灰色:点击启动按钮后,虚拟机窗口没有任何内容显示

     2.启动进度条停滞不前:虚拟机启动过程中,进度条停留在某一位置不再前进

     3.错误信息提示:在VMware界面底部状态栏或弹出的对话框中显示错误代码“6”,提示虚拟机启动失败

     二、问题原因分析 解决任何技术问题之前,理解其背后的原因是至关重要的

    针对“VMware打开虚拟机无反应6”的问题,可能的原因包括但不限于: 1.虚拟机配置文件损坏:虚拟机的配置文件(如.vmx文件)可能因不当操作、系统崩溃或病毒攻击而损坏

     2.磁盘镜像文件问题:虚拟硬盘文件(如.vmdk文件)损坏或路径不正确,导致虚拟机无法访问其操作系统

     3.内存分配冲突:物理机的内存资源不足或虚拟机配置的内存超过物理机可用范围

     4.VMware软件缺陷:软件本身的bug或版本不兼容可能导致虚拟机启动失败

     5.硬件加速问题:某些情况下,硬件加速功能(如3D加速)的配置不当也会导致虚拟机启动异常

     6.安全软件干扰:防病毒软件或防火墙错误地将VMware进程视为威胁,从而阻止其正常运行

     三、解决方案集合 针对上述可能原因,以下是一系列经过实践检验的解决方案,旨在帮助您快速解决“VMware打开虚拟机无反应6”的问题

     1. 检查并修复虚拟机配置文件 步骤一:关闭VMware软件

     - 步骤二:导航到虚拟机存放的文件夹,找到并备份.vmx文件(虚拟机配置文件)

     - 步骤三:使用文本编辑器打开.vmx文件,检查是否有明显的语法错误或不一致之处

     - 步骤四:尝试删除或注释掉(在行前加# )一些非关键的配置项,然后保存文件

     步骤五:重新启动VMware并尝试启动虚拟机

     如果不熟悉配置文件的具体内容,可以使用VMware提供的工具(如vmware-cmd命令行工具)尝试修复配置文件

     2. 检查磁盘镜像文件 - 步骤一:确认.vmdk文件的路径是否正确,确保没有移动或重命名该文件

     - 步骤二:使用VMware自带的“Scanner for Corrupted Disks”工具检查并修复磁盘错误

     - 步骤三:如果磁盘镜像文件损坏严重,考虑从备份中恢复或重新创建虚拟机

     3. 调整内存分配 步骤一:关闭VMware

     - 步骤二:编辑.vmx文件,找到以`memsize`开头的配置项,调整其值以确保不超过物理机的可用内存

     步骤三:保存更改并重新启动VMware

     注意,分配给虚拟机的内存应考虑到物理机的其他运行程序和服务所需的内存

     4. 更新或重装VMware软件 - 步骤一:访问VMware官方网站,检查是否有可用的软件更新

     步骤二:下载并安装最新版本的VMware软件

     - 步骤三:如果问题依旧,考虑卸载当前版本,清理残留文件后重新安装

     确保在安装前备份所有重要数据和虚拟机配置文件

     5. 禁用或调整硬件加速设置 步骤一:打开VMware的设置界面

     - 步骤二:找到与硬件加速相关的选项,如“3D图形加速”

     步骤三:尝试禁用此功能,然后重新启动虚拟机

     如果禁用后问题解决,可以考虑更新显卡驱动程序或调整相关设置以启用硬件加速而不影响虚拟机运行

     6. 排查安全软件干扰 步骤一:暂时禁用防病毒软件和防火墙

     步骤二:尝试启动虚拟机,观察是否能成功运行

     - 步骤三:如果确定是安全软件引起的问题,将其添加到安全软件的信任列表中,或调整安全策略以允许VMware相关进程

     四、高级故障排除技巧 如果上述常规方法未能解决问题,可以考虑以下高级故障排除技巧: - 使用VMware日志:检查VMware日志文件(通常位于`%USERPROFILE%DocumentsVMwarelogs`目录下),查找与错误代码“6”相关的详细错误信息,这有助于进一步定位问题

     - 虚拟机快照恢复:如果虚拟机之前创建了快照,可以尝试恢复到快照状态,看是否能解决问题

     - 清理VMware缓存:有时清理VMware的缓存文件也能解决启动问题

    可以在VMware的安装目录下找到并删除缓存文件夹

     - 联系技术支持:如果问题依旧无法解决,建议联系VMware官方技术支持,提供详细的错误日志和系统信息,以便获得专业的帮助

     五、预防措施 为了避免未来再次遇到类似问题,可以采取以下预防措施: - 定期备份:定期备份虚拟机配置文件和磁盘镜像文件,以防数据丢失或损坏

     - 软件更新:保持VMware软件及其插件的最新状态,以减少因软件缺陷导致的问题

     - 合理配置:根据物理机的实际资源情况合理配置虚拟机的内存、CPU和硬盘等资源

     - 安全软件管理:正确配置安全软件,避免误报或误拦截VMware相关进程

     结语 “VMware打开虚拟机无反应6”是一个复杂且令人头疼的问题,但通过系统分析和采取正确的解决策略,大多数用户都能成功恢复虚拟机的正常运行

    本文提供了从基础到高级的多种解决方案,旨在帮助用户快速定位并解决问题

    记住,耐心和细致是关键,每一步操作都应谨慎进行,以避免造成更大的数据损失

    希望这篇文章能成为您解决VMware虚拟机启动问题的得力助手

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道